Universidad Privada Sergio Bernales, commonly known as UPSB, is a prestigious institution located in Lima, Peru. Founded in 1998, UPSB has grown to become a beacon of higher education in the region, dedicated to fostering academic excellence, research, and community service.
UPSB offers a wide range of undergraduate and graduate programs across various disciplines including Business, Engineering, Health Sciences, and Humanities. Salaries vary by position, with lecturers earning between 3,000 to 5,000 PEN, professors between 6,000 to 10,000 PEN, and postdoctoral researchers between 4,500 to 7,000 PEN.
